The digestive system of ruminants is a fascinating subject that showcases the complexity of animal physiology. Among the various compartments of their stomachs, the abomasum plays a crucial role in the digestion process. The abomasum, often referred to as the 'true stomach,' is the final chamber in the stomach of ruminants such as cows, sheep, and goats. It follows the rumen, reticulum, and omasum, each of which has distinct functions in breaking down fibrous plant material. Understanding the function of the abomasum is essential for anyone interested in veterinary science or animal husbandry. This organ is responsible for the enzymatic digestion of food, similar to the stomachs of non-ruminant animals. When food enters the abomasum, it is mixed with gastric juices that contain hydrochloric acid and digestive enzymes. These substances help to break down proteins into smaller peptides and amino acids, which can then be absorbed by the animal's body.The importance of the abomasum cannot be overstated, especially when considering the nutritional needs of ruminants. The efficiency of protein digestion in the abomasum ensures that these animals can thrive on a diet primarily composed of grass and other plant materials. Without the effective functioning of this organ, ruminants would struggle to obtain the necessary nutrients to grow and produce milk or meat.Moreover, the health of the abomasum is vital for the overall well-being of ruminants. Conditions such as abomasal displacement or ulcers can lead to severe health issues, impacting the animal's ability to digest food properly. Farmers and veterinarians must monitor the health of the abomasum closely, as any abnormalities can lead to decreased productivity and economic losses.In recent years, research has focused on improving the health and function of the abomasum. Innovative feeding strategies, including the use of probiotics and dietary supplements, aim to enhance the microbial population in the digestive tract, which can positively influence the efficiency of digestion in the abomasum. By optimizing the function of this organ, farmers can improve the health and productivity of their livestock.In conclusion, the abomasum is an integral part of the digestive system in ruminants, facilitating the final stages of digestion. Its ability to break down proteins and absorb nutrients is crucial for the health and productivity of these animals. Understanding the role of the abomasum not only enriches our knowledge of animal biology but also has practical implications for agriculture and livestock management. As we continue to learn more about this remarkable organ, we can develop better practices to ensure the welfare of ruminants and enhance their contributions to our food systems.
